Abstract

The development of telecommunications, computers and electronics technology (Telematics), has provided much positive impact on education management. One of those benefits is the growing use of technology to support the automation, integration, and centralized management of learning systems, both in the classroom, laboratory, and the use ofvirtual environments (e-learning). This paper addresses to explore process of developing Integrated information -based Laboratory at Akademi Teknik dan Keselamatan Penerbangan (ATKP Surabaya). In addition to discussing the concept and system architecture, also analyzed the development and implementation on the ground. In fact, the i mplementation process is summed up efforts are still needed repairs and improvements, especially from non-technical factors such as change management.

Abstract

The purpose of this research was to determine the performance characteristics through modulation 16QAM modulation and 32QAM based on the range and bandwidth capacity. This research provides benefits to users microwave radio systemsandwill discussabout themodulation16 QAMand 32QAMin automaticmodulation radioforreceivepower levels, transmit powerand large of bandwidth. Abstract

Jaringan Wireless sangat rentan terhadap ancaman serangan, karena wireless ini berjalan denganmemanfaatkan gelombang radio. Pengujian dilakukan berdasarkan konsep wireless hacking, meliputi ARPspoofing merupakan gangguan penyadapan pada MAC address atau disebut man in the middle attack ( MITM)dengan aplikasi netcut, bypassing MAC address ialah gangguan pada WLAN dikarenkan attacker mengubahMAC address agar bisa masuk ke jaringan WLAN dengan menggunakan aplikasi T-MAC, Cracking adalahgangguan pada keamanan WPA dan WPA2-PSK (pre shared key) enterprises menggunakan server RADIUSdengan aplikasi Airdump-ng-Aircrack-ng, serangan WPS aktif adalah gangguan pada WLAN bertipe otentikasiWPA_PSK dan WPS_PSK dikarenkan hacker mengkoneksikan perangkatnya secara otomatis dengan hanyamenekan tombol WPS dengan aplikasi Dumper-jumstart. Hasil pengujian yang didapatkan penulis pada jaringanWLAN di CV.Kernias Bekasi sistem keamanan jaringan yang digunakan sudah aman, namun ada beberapacelah keamanan masih terjadi pada jaringan WLAN, pengguna yang sedang menggunakan jaringan WLANkemungkinan masih bisa diserang oleh pengguna lain. Pengujian dilakukan sebanyak 10 kali perjaringan danperaplikasi sehingga total 640 kali pengujian. Tingkat Keberhasilan serangan rata-rata sebesar WPS aktif=66%,Bypassing MAC Address=76%, ARP Spoofing=71% dan Cracking=74% tetapi setelah digunakan enkripsi padaaccess point atau router tidak ada serangan yang berhasil lagi. Untuk meningkatkan keamanan jaringan WLAN,perlu diaktifkan fitur ARP atau binding pada acess point atau router supaya terhindar dari serangan spoofingseperti netcut, aircracking, T-MAC, dumper, jumpstart.
